SpaceChase – A video game UI

SpaceChase is a research project that explores the potentials and limitations of spatial networks and space syntax theory. One step of the project is to design and develop a game that reflects spatial configurations as a dynamic network visualisation and graph theory. Briefly, the game consists of scenes (contexts), such as home, restaurant, or nursery, and levels where the player is expected to complete certain goals. At each level, the player has to create an abstract architectural space using nodes (space) and links (doors/views) with the given node selections. A level can be completed in various ways
